Output 5344071f60f033632513ffde0ebae5ea5da23ecae1ef3e52e2b03e49a56345e4:0

value
102389
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1aeef1801ee39b8b73f61eb1f90f8ce92d851473538a90c5048852ec94232a87
address
bc1prth0rqq7uwdckulkr6cljruvaykc29rn2w9fp3gy3pfwe9pr92rsqrfcvw
transaction
5344071f60f033632513ffde0ebae5ea5da23ecae1ef3e52e2b03e49a56345e4
confirmations
2769
spent
true